Мазмұны:
Бейне: IO ерекшелік дегеніміз не?
2024 Автор: Lynn Donovan | [email protected]. Соңғы өзгертілген: 2023-12-15 23:49
IOException болып табылады ерекшелік Енгізу және шығару әрекеттерінде сәтсіздіктерді жою үшін кодта қандай бағдарламашылар пайдаланады. Бұл тексерілген ерекшелік . Бағдарламашыға ішкі сыныпты бөлу қажет IOException және лақтыру керек IOException контекстке негізделген ішкі сынып.
Сол сияқты, адамдар IO ерекшелік нені білдіреді деп сұрайды?
Менің бағдарламалау бойынша әуесқой білімім бойынша IOException Java тілінде қолданылады Енгізу шығысының ерекше жағдайы бұл қысқаша айтқанда сіздің кодыңызды енгізу дегенді білдіреді жасайды шығысқа сәйкес келмейтін сияқты Бұл шын мәнінде бір түрі қате өңдеу, ол сіздің кодыңыздың компиляторына бағдарламада лақтыруы мүмкін материал бар екенін айтады
Сондай-ақ, Java-да IO ерекшелігі қашан орын алатынын білесіз бе? Java IOExceptions болып табылады Енгізу/шығыс ерекшеліктер (I/O), және олар орын алады енгізу немесе шығару операциясы сәтсіз болғанда немесе түсіндіріледі. Мысалы, жоқ файлды оқуға тырыссаңыз, Java енгізу/шығару жібереді ерекшелік.
Осылайша, IO ерекшелігіне не себеп болады?
Ол лақтыра алады IOException ағынның өзі немесе кейбіреулері бүлінген кезде қате деректерді оқу кезінде орын алды, яғни қауіпсіздік Ерекшеліктер , Рұқсат берілмеді т.б. және/немесе жиынтығы Ерекшеліктер олардан алынған IOEXception.
IO ерекше жағдайын қалай шығарасыз?
B) Ерекше жағдай орын алған жағдайда бағдарлама
- java.io.* импорттау;
- сынып М{
- void әдісі() IOException шығарады{
- жаңа IOException жіберу («құрылғы қатесі»);
- }
- }
- Class Testthrows4{
- public static void main(String args) IOException{//eclare ерекше жағдайды шығарады.
Ұсынылған:
Ерекшелік деген не?
Catch - ерекше жағдайды сол жерде өңдеу. Демек, байланысты catch блок коды орындалғаннан кейін бағдарлама жалғасады. Байланыстырылғанмен ұсталмаса, ол сыртқы try.. catch блоктарын іздейді. мұнда try блогынан кейінгі код орындалмайды (тек соңғы блок орындалмаса)
Java тіліндегі ерекшелік түрлері қандай?
Java ерекшеліктерінің түрлері Ерекшеліктердің негізінен екі түрі бар: тексерілген және белгіленбеген. Мұнда қате тексерілмеген ерекшелік ретінде қарастырылады
Java ерекшелік класының иерархиясындағы екі ерекшелік класы қандай?
Exception сыныбында екі негізгі ішкі сынып бар: IOException сыныбы және RuntimeException сыныбы. Төменде ең көп таралған тексерілген және белгіленбеген Java-ның кірістірілген ерекшеліктерінің тізімі берілген
Java тіліндегі белгіленбеген ерекшелік дегеніміз не?
Java тіліндегі белгіленбеген ерекшелік - бұл компиляция уақытында өңделуі тексерілмеген Ерекшеліктер. Бұл ерекшеліктер қате бағдарламалауға байланысты орын алады. Бағдарлама компиляция қатесін бермейді. Барлық тексерілмеген ерекшеліктер RuntimeException сыныбының тікелей ішкі сыныптары болып табылады
Java тіліндегі қате және ерекшелік дегеніміз не?
Қате "ақылға қонымды қолданба ұстауға тырыспауы керек маңызды мәселелерді көрсетеді." кезінде. Ерекшелік "ақылға қонымды қолданба ұстағысы келетін шарттарды көрсетеді." RuntimeException және олардың ішкі сыныптарымен бірге қате - тексерілмеген ерекшеліктер. Барлық басқа Exception сыныптары тексерілген ерекшеліктер болып табылады